About Solflare
Solflare is a Solana-native wallet built for stakers and power users. It offers richer validator analytics than most competitors, plus support for stake account management, MEV-aware delegation, and Ledger.
Is Solflare right for you?
- •Deeper staking analytics than Phantom (skip rate, MEV revenue)
- •Stake-account splitting and merging from the UI
- •Strong Ledger integration
- •Native LST support (mSOL, jitoSOL, bSOL, etc.)
- •UX a bit more technical than Phantom
- •Solana-only
- •Smaller user base than Phantom (~1M vs 5M+)

How to stake on Solflare
Install Solflare
Get the extension at solflare.com or the mobile app. Create a wallet and back up the recovery phrase.
Deposit SOL
Withdraw SOL from a CEX to your Solflare address. Solflare auto-detects all SPL tokens.
Stake or buy an LST
Use 'Stake' for native delegation, or swap to mSOL / jitoSOL inside the wallet for liquid staking with no unbonding lock.

Solflare vs Phantom — which is better for staking?
Phantom has a cleaner UI for casual stakers. Solflare gives power users more control: stake-account splitting, validator analytics, and finer-grained MEV awareness.
Can I stake from a Ledger with Solflare?
Yes. Solflare supports Ledger out-of-the-box and is the recommended interface for Ledger-stored SOL staking.
